commctrl.h

Mensaje LVM_GETITEMTEXT

Definición

LVM_GETITEMTEXT
    i=(WPARAM)(int)wParam
    lpLvitem=(LPARAM)(LVITEM*)lParam

Obtiene el texto de un ítem o subítem de un list-view. Se puede enviar este mensaje explícitamente o bien usar la macro ListView_GetItemText.

Descripción

i
El índice del ítem del list-view.
lpLvitem
Puntero a una estructura LVITEM. Para recuperar el texto de un ítem, asignar cero a iSubItem. Para recuperar el texto de un subítem, asignar a iSubItem el índice del subítem. El miembro pszText apunta al buffer que recibe el texto. El miembro cchTextMax especifica el número de caracteres en el buffer.

Valor de retorno

Si se envía este mensaje explícitamente, retornará el número de caracteres en el miembro pszText de la estructura LVITEM.

Observaciones

También se puede enviar este mensaje mediante una llamada a la macro ListView_GetItemText. Sin embargo, esta macro no retornará la longitud de la cadena.

LVM_GETITEMTEXT no está soportado bajo el estilo LVS_OWNERDATA.